About Us

Growing is in our nature. Over 50 years ago, we started life as a small family farm with a handful of people and a modest range of crops. Today, we’re a global farming and food business working thousands of acres and employing thousands of people around the world to grow, process, pack and market a range of fresh produce.

Supplying our premium produce to some of the UK’s leading retailers and restaurants, we are very proud of what we do and how we do it. With our impressive green credentials, we truly are committed to sustainability, demonstrating continued investment in the latest technologies to help maintain our carbon neutral footprint.

The Role

A fantastic opportunity for an experienced, Production Support Engineer to join our busy, production and site engineering department. To enable us to continue meeting high industry demands and in order to maintain and exceed the highest levels of quality and customer service expected, we are keen to hear from suitably skilled and experienced engineering professionals who may be interested in joining our team.

The engineering team at Barfoots are pivotal to our success. Working closely with production to ensure minimum downtime and ensuring that the production plant, services and facilities are all maintained and improved by way of pre-planned and reactive maintenance. With either a mechanical or electrical bias, candidates will have proven experience working in a similar environment, attending to machinery breakdowns, fault diagnosis and establishing route cause analysis in a busy, dynamic processing or FMCG environment. With strong communication and team working skills, candidates will work collaboratively within the engineering team, providing support and investigating means of improving plant productivity and efficiency. Also working to identify and participate in, continuous improvement projects to help increase plant efficiency, energy and costs

This is a day shift based role. 4 days on 4 days off 6am – 6pm

Requirements

Key Responsibilities

  • General mechanical/electrical engineering and routine maintenance tasks
  • Attend to and rectify factory machinery breakdowns, utilising best practice for both health & safety and hygiene
  • Fault diagnosis and route cause analysis
  • Ensure maximum equipment uptime and availability
  • Follow and improve upon, month on month PPM schedules
  • Be involved in both electrical and mechanical reactive and pro-active maintenance
  • Maintain accurate records for all activity and spares used/requested
  • Ensure equipment is maintained to a high standard

Required Knowledge, Skills & Experience

  • Time served apprenticeship or equivalent in either Mechanical or Electrical Engineering
  • Qualified to degree level or equivalent qualification
  • Capable of quickly identifying and efficiently resolving mechanical and/or electrical faults
  • Effective communication skills
  • Ability to prioritise workload and use own initiative
  • Troubleshooting electrical control panels - an advantage

Desirable Skills/Experience:

  • Capable of working on invertors, PLC system
  • Carry out effective RCAs
  • Develop effective PPMs
  • Experience of working within a FMCG / Fresh food manufacturing
